In studying 62 strains of brucellae of all the known species an inductive enzyme--1-serine-hydrolyase(desaminating) was revealed in the intact cells and cell-free extracts. The activity of this enzyme depended on the species of brucellae and showed a sharp elevation in destruction of the cells with supersonic waves. Intact brucellae failed to desaminate treonine. A constitution enzyme 1-treonine-hydrolase (desaminating) was found in the cell-free extracts of Br. neotomae and brucellae isolated from murine rodents of the Northern Caucasus. Some properties of both enzymes were studied.

The possibility of evaluating functional immunomorphogenesis in the course of the vaccinal process after the injection of conjugated and live brucellosis vaccines, as well as conjugated plague antigen and Yersinia pestis strain EV, to guinea pigs has been shown by means of the direct and two-layer variants of the immunoperoxidase assay. The dynamics of the accumulation of globulin-producing cells in the immunocompetent organs and the time course of immunoglobulin titers in the peripheral blood after the injection of live and conjugated vaccines have been followed up. These data may be used for the morphological evaluation of approved preparations.

The presence of hexokinase, aldolase, glyceraldehyde-phosphate dehydrogenase, phosphoglycerate kinase, glucose-6-phosphate dehydrogenase and 6-phosphogluconate dehydrogenase has been detected in Y. enterocolitica, which indicates the glycolytic and pentosophosphate pathways of glucose catabolism. Y. enterocolitica can be classified as an opportunistic anaerobic microorganism on the basis of the whole complex of its characteristics (growth in both aerobic and anaerobic conditions, the reduction of nitrates into nitrites, the presence of higly active glycolytic enzymes).

Whether the dot immunoassay is suitable for the detection of Brucella antibodies in human sera by using a colloidal silver-labeled Brucella specific antigen as a diagnostic tool is assessed. The antigen was the B. abortus 19BA protein polysaccharide complex isolated by Brucella acetic acid hydrolysis. The dot immunoassay is easy-to-use, cost-effective, highly sensitive, and therefore of more informative value in detecting Brucella antigens than routine serological tests (Huddleson test, Wright agglutination test, passive hemagglutination test, long-term complement fixation test, and Coombs test). It requires no use of expensive equipment and reagents.
